Configuring Your Own Email Server - A Practical Tutorial

Want to have authority over your email messages? Building your own SMTP server can seem daunting initially, but it's a reasonably straightforward process when broken down into manageable steps. This tutorial will guide you through the essential aspects, from choosing the right software – such as Postfix or Exim – to configuring DNS records and managing authentication. You’ll learn how to securely deliver your emails check here directly, avoiding potential issues with third-party email providers like Gmail . We'll cover setting up reverse DNS (rDNS) for improved reputation, implementing SPF and DKIM to combat spoofing, and ensuring that your server is properly secured from spam and malicious activity. Remember to always prioritize security best practices throughout the setup process; a poorly configured server can be a serious risk to your online identity .

Troubleshooting Common SMTP Server Errors

Encountering issues with your correspondence delivery? Frequently, errors relating to SMTP servers are the reason. A common issue is a "connection refused" message, often pointing to a firewall blocking communication or an incorrect hostname/server address. “Authentication failed” suggests incorrect username/password combinations; verify these carefully. "Transient failure" indicates a temporary hiccup – retrying the sending process after a short delay frequently resolves it. Lastly, check your email size limits as exceeding them can trigger rejection—reduce attachments or compress files for better results. Properly diagnosing and addressing these frequent mishaps will ensure reliable correspondence transmission.

Comparing SMTP Servers: Features and Performance

Selecting the right SMTP platform for your business necessitates a careful comparison of its key features and typical performance. Different services offer varying degrees of support for protocols like STARTTLS, S/MIME, and DKIM, which are crucial for email protection. Speed benchmarks, such as volume rate, latency, and deliverability numbers, also differ significantly; some platforms may excel in high-volume sending while others prioritize lower latency for immediate applications. Ultimately, choosing the ideal SMTP service copyrights on understanding your specific email requirements and matching them to a server’s capabilities.
